Climate and Weather of Chiloé Island, Chile

In Chile you have several regions, one of which is called Chiloé Island. The most popular city in this region is Castro, whose climate data we'll examine to provide you with an overview of what weather to expect in Chiloé Island. For more detailed climate information about other cities in the area, please see the section beneath the map further down the page.

In Chiloé Island, the months of January and February bring pleasant weather, with average temperatures ranging between 21°C and 21°C.

Chiloé Island reaches its peak temperature in February, hitting 21°C, while July brings cooler conditions with daytime highs of 11°C.

When it comes to rainfall, Chiloé Island sees significant variations throughout the year. June tends to be the wettest, receiving 224 mm of rain, while February is much drier with just 72 mm. Travelers should note that the rainy season falls during May, June, July and August, bringing substantial precipitation ranging from 190 mm to 224 mm monthly.
